|  | Reviewed by: Brian Kane, Shoot in the 90s, from Champaign, IL US Summary: The course was amazing and it was in phenominal shape. I played a 2 man bestball scramble on July 22nd. We had a blast. There is an abundance of difficult, but scenic, tee boxes and they all bring a new challenege. I don't play alot of courses but this one had a great, great feature, battery powered carts. I think they make a world of difference when it comes to the noise level. Similar Courses Played: The pro shop is adequate and the restaurant consists of two refrigerators with drinks, candy and, very tasty sandwhiches. The Driving Range is this great little place just down the road from the course (not more than a quarter of a mile). It is run by a few hard working guys who sit and talk golf with you as well as have a prize for hitting an old truck parked 170 yards out (free bucket of balls). I highly recomend hitting a bucket here before you play.
